What does 1 Chronicles 8:6 mean?
ESV: These are the sons of Ehud (they were heads of fathers’ houses of the inhabitants of Geba, and they were carried into exile to Manahath):
NIV: These were the descendants of Ehud, who were heads of families of those living in Geba and were deported to Manahath:
NASB: These are the sons of Ehud: these are the heads of fathers’ households of the inhabitants of Geba, and they took them into exile to Manahath,
CSB: These were Ehud's sons, who were the heads of the families living in Geba and who were deported to Manahath:
NLT: The sons of Ehud, leaders of the clans living at Geba, were exiled to Manahath.
KJV: And these are the sons of Ehud: these are the heads of the fathers of the inhabitants of Geba, and they removed them to Manahath:
NKJV: These are the sons of Ehud, who were the heads of the fathers’ houses of the inhabitants of Geba, and who forced them to move to Manahath:
